Sheet Pan Herb-Roasted Chicken Thighs with Cherry Tomatoes and Asparagus
Tender chicken thighs roasted with fresh herbs and seasonal vegetables, creating a simple yet flavorful meal that requires minimal cleanup. Ingredients
- 4 bone-in, skin-on (about 1.5 lbs) chicken thighs
- 1 tbsp olive oil
- 1 tsp dried rosemary
- 1 tsp dried thyme
- 1/2 tsp garlic powder
- 1/2 tsp salt
- 1/4 tsp black pepper
- 1 cup cherry tomatoes
- 2 cups, trimmed asparagus

Instructions
- Step 1: Preheat oven to 425°F (220°C). Place chicken thighs skin-side up on a parchment-lined baking sheet. Drizzle with 1 tbsp olive oil and season with 1/2 tsp salt, 1/4 tsp black pepper, 1 tsp dried rosemary, 1 tsp dried thyme, and 1/2 tsp garlic powder, tossing to coat evenly.
- Step 2: Arrange 1 cup cherry tomatoes and 2 cups trimmed asparagus around the chicken on the baking sheet.
- Step 3: Roast for 25-30 minutes, or until ch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C) and vegetables are tender with slight caramelization.

How do I store leftover Sheet Pan Herb-Roasted Chicken Thighs with Cherry Tomatoes and Asparagus?
Cool to room temperature within 2 hours, then store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days. Reheat covered in a 350°F oven for 10-12 minutes, or microwave at 70% power in 60-second bursts to keep chicken thighs from drying out.

How do I scale Sheet Pan Herb-Roasted Chicken Thighs with Cherry Tomatoes and Asparagus for a different number of people?
The recipe is written for 2 servings. Multiply each ingredient by (your serving target / 2). Cook time stays roughly the same up to 2x; for 3-4x batches, switch from a skillet to a sheet pan or stockpot so the food isn't crowded — overcrowding steams instead of browns.
